Ottoman Turkish[edit]
Etymology[edit]
From Arabic مَبْذُول (mabḏūl), passive participle of بَذَلَ (baḏala).
Adjective[edit]
مبذول • (mebzul)
Derived terms[edit]
- مبذولیت (mebzuliyet, “abundance”)
Descendants[edit]
- Turkish: mebzul
